In the heart of Europe, an unprecedented power outage hit Spain, Portugal, and parts of France, causing widespread chaos on April 28, 2025. The exact cause of this blackout remains under investigation, but it seems that the electric grid took a hit, not from a cyber attack, but a suspected technical failure[1][2].

According to the latest reports, the electrical grid in Portugal pointed towards an issue in Spain's grid, specifically arising from "abnormal fluctuations" in high-voltage lines (400 kV) likely due to extreme temperature changes[1]. These anomalous oscillations eventually caused synchronization failures across the European network.

The fallout from this incident was substantial, affecting transportation systems, healthcare services, and telecommunications. Train movement came to a standstill in key locations like Madrid, Barcelona, and Lisbon, while public transport and traffic lights ceased to function as well. The disruption was so severe that its impacts were felt as far as Belgium.

Medical facilities relying on backup generators managed to keep their operations running, though some faced secondary issues with water and internet supply[2]. So far, no signs of cybersecurity-related triggers or malicious activity have been discovered, but the investigation is likely ongoing.
